Gasdynamikforschung
Gasdynamikforschung, also known as gas dynamics research, is a field of physics and engineering dedicated to understanding the motion of gases. This research encompasses a wide range of phenomena, from the slow flow of air around a wing to the extremely rapid expansion of gases in explosions or rocket engines. Key areas of study include compressibility effects, shock waves, turbulence, and heat transfer in gaseous flows.
